Lauren Elizabeth Patterson Brings Expertise in Content Strategy to That Random Agency

Lauren Elizabeth Patterson

With more than 10 years of experience, Lauren Elizabeth Patterson is a seasoned advertising and digital marketing professional lending her expertise as co-founder and chief executive officer of That Random Agency, based in the Detroit metropolitan area. She was inspired to start her company by her mother, a successful entrepreneur, and is proud to be at the helm of a woman-owned business.

At That Random Agency, Ms. Patterson leverages her expertise in strategy and creation to ensure client satisfaction and lay a solid foundation for the future of her business. Bringing a decade of experience to her role, she led the company to grow by 400 percent in its first year, a notable achievement considering the challenges that accompanied the COVID-19 pandemic. She attributes her success to her unwavering dedication, her creativity and her knowledge of industry trends.

About Ms. Patterson 

Ms. Patterson’s academic background laid the foundation for her professional success. In 2014, she received a bachelor’s degree in communications with a minor in entrepreneurship from John Carroll University. She complemented her formal education with several certifications that extended her expertise, including a content marketing certification from HubSpot Inc. She also completed training in Snapchat Advertising Essentials through Snap Inc. and Twitter Flight School through Twitter (now X).

Ms. Patterson began her entrepreneurial career as the owner of Elizabeth Rose Shoes, where she worked as an artist from 2012 to 2015. Meanwhile, her internships at Kiwi Creative, Moen Incorporated, Fox Searchlight Pictures and Rebecca Adele PR & Events provided her with valuable marketing and public relations insights that bolstered her expertise and laid the foundation for her future achievements and recognition in the industry.

Ms. Patterson further honed her skills in digital marketing and strategic communication as the director of content and social media at Platypus Labs from 2019 to 2020. She also found success as a social media strategist at Lambert from 2018 to 2019 and at Campbell Ewald from 2017 to 2018.

Success in Her Field 

Ms. Patterson’s contributions have earned her various accolades, including a Webby Award in 2016 and the Best Integrated Campaign recognition from GTB in 2015. She has also been featured in notable publications like Adweek in 2016 and the Detroit Free Press, which commended her for her social media efforts during the Detroit Auto Show in 2019.

Ms. Patterson attributes her success to the positive relationships she has built throughout her career. One of her mottos is “Work hard and be kind,” which aligns with her belief that putting your best foot forward is key because you never know how you may impact another individual’s life. Her success has also been enhanced by her dedication to remaining current in her field, especially since social media has evolved beyond just appealing photos and entertaining videos, functioning as a search engine that is crucial for businesses and brands to understand and apply.
